Training on children and young people’s participation
The TRAINING GROUP
- A multi agency group of staff (The TRAINING GROUP) are meeting regularly to develop the delivery of participation training across the County
- The TRAINING GROUP consists of representatives from the Voluntary Sector, Notts County Council , District Council and Connexions
- The group has met since 2006 and organised the very successful “Introduction to Children’s Participation pilot training” that took place in each district of the County in 2007
- The TRAINING GROUP are currently working on three main areas of development.
- Introductory Training - Mainstreaming the “Introduction to Children’s Participation” course so this half day course is available to all workers working with children and young people in the County.
- Intermediate training Training for specific groups of staff (bespoke training for specialist workers e.g. staff in extended services, staff working with disabled children etc.)
- Peer support/participation champions.-Bringing staff together who are delivering good practice on participation.
